      A triangle, by definition, is a polygon with three sides and three angles. The total angle sum in a triangle is a constant, regardless of its shape or size. So, what's the secret? To unlock it, imagine drawing a line from one angle to the next, creating two smaller triangles within the original shape. Observe how the three angles of the original triangle are now equal to the sum of the angles in each smaller triangle. This simple yet powerful concept reveals that the total angle sum in a triangle is always a fixed number.

      The total angle sum in a triangle is 180 degrees. This is a result of the two smaller triangles created by drawing a line from one angle to the next, which together form the original triangle.

      No, the total angle sum in a triangle remains a constant 180 degrees, regardless of external factors such as the length of its sides or the presence of additional shapes.
